Device Configuration Menu Chapter 4 Configuring Settings on the Cisco Unified IP Phone Table 4-8 Media Configuration Menu Options (continued) Option Description To Change Recording Tone Local Volume Indicates the loudness setting for the beep tone that is received by the party whose phone has the Recording Tone option enabled. From Cisco Unified Communications Manager Administration, choose Device > Phone > Phone Configuration. This setting applies for each listening device (handset, speakerphone, headset). Range: 0 percent (no tone) to 100 percent (same level as current volume setting on the phone). Default: 100 See also: Recording Tone in this table. Recording Tone Remote Volume Indicates the loudness setting for the beep tone that the remote party receives. The remote party is the party who is on a call with the party whose phone has the Recording Tone option enabled. From Cisco Unified Communications Manager Administration, choose Device > Phone > Phone Configuration. Range: 0 percent to 100 percent. (0 percent is -66 dBM and 100 percent is -3 dBM.) Default: 84 percent (-10dBM) See also: Recording Tone in this table. 4-24 Cisco Unified IP Phone 7931G Administration Guide for Cisco Unified Communications Manager 6.0 OL-12457-01
